One thing I hate about LaTeX: Whenever i write software, I write it in a self-explanatory way, such that I can still understand what's going on 2 weeks later. With LaTeX, the syntax is so convoluted that I cannot make my macros readable, no matter how hard I try...

Thats one of the reasons why i switched to pandoc markdown. This way i can substitute latex macros with pandoc filters (usually written in python) and actually comprehend what I am doing...

Yeah, I heard of Pandoc as well. A friend of mine wrote his Bachelor Thesis using Pandoc. As weird as this may sound though: I love LaTeX for writing documents, I just hate it whenever I write macros 🙈

